Book Description

November 12, 1996
Simons, a feng shui master and astrologer, teaches readers how to feng shui their homes in a clear, step-by-step fashion and gives personalized advice based on readers' dates of birth. Simons presents not only the popular eight-point method but also divining techniques and other authentic Chinese methods that make analysis more complete. Illustrations.

From the Author

DEAR READERS

In reading over some of the reader's reviews, two points appear very much in need of clarification, namely, the nature of the Chinese calendar (upon which the Chinese astrological and compass methods in my books are based) and whether or not my books are just for beginners.

There are two Chinese calendars. One is Solar and one is Lunar. Both are combined in the "Li Shu," or astrological ephemeris. The Solar calendar, upon which 9-Star astrology is based, begins every year on about February 4th, i.e. 15 degrees Aquarius (the mid-point between Winter Solstice and Vernal Equinox). The Lunar calendar, upon which the Ba Tzu astrology is based, always begins on the 2nd New Moon after the Winter Solstice. Both systems are clearly described in my books, 9 Star in my first two books, Ba Tzu in my third. My astrological, and therefore calendrical, calculations are absolutely correct.

As to whether my books are for beginners or not, they are, indeed, for beginners, but they are for advanced students as well. They go as far as any book in a non-Chinese language can possibly go without going into nonsense. There are, of course, more advanced techniques, but the interested student must undergo personal training in order to learn them. I privately teach the most advanced classical fengshui techniques, which include the complete Ba Tzu astrological system with its Lo Pan compass methods. To learn these, the student has to first to learn a basic set of no fewer than about 50 Chinese characters in order to read, and make calculations with, the Li Shu, and so forth. Notwithstanding, what is in my books works very well. My books are 100% traditional, straight forward and designed as step-by-step manuals. If you use them, you will get very positive results.

I have read a lot of books on feng shui, and this was the most useful of all. The author methodically walks you through each step, in an in-depth manner. Most feng shui books tell you to "put something there, put something here" but this book tailors everything to YOU THE READER. It starts out with basic Chinese astrology charts (I was skeptical but patient). After that, you work with your own floor plan and possible colors and furniture arrangement. The chapter that was most meaningful to me was on clutter, and the relationship of clutter to problems in your life. Lo and behold, we had clutter in each financial corner of every room in our house. As soon as I read it, I dropped the book, jumped up and cleaned out each corner (you'll have to read the book to find out which corner of each room that is). Our financial worries are vastly reduced since that time 3 months ago, and I've gone to apply the principles quite seriously. Even my little children know not to let things pile up in the corners because Mommy says its "bad luck."
